Windows Cluster and SAN Configurations
Symantec System Recovery 2011 (SSR) supports backing up and restoring Windows Server 2003 and 2008 volumes in cluster and SAN environments. Both Microsoft and Veritas cluster configurations are supported.

Protecting Windows Domain Controllers
Symantec System Recovery 2011 fully supports the backup and recovery of Windows Server 2003 and Windows Server 2008 Active Directory Domain Controllers in either standalone or domain forest environments. ...
